...It began in 1957 when Yamashita Taro (1889-1967), president of Japan Export Oil, negotiated with the Saudi Arabian government to acquire oil interests, and concluded an agreement for oil development rights in the neutral offshore areas of Saudi Arabia and Kuwait. In February of the following year, 1958, Yamashita Taro (later known as Arabia Taro) established Arabian Oil Co., Ltd. with the cooperation of Ishizaka Taizo and other members of the business world, and with the participation of 40 leading Japanese companies, including electric power companies, steel companies, and trading companies. The Saudi Arabian government and the Kuwait Petroleum Corporation each own 10% of the shares, making them the largest shareholders, surpassing Tokyo Electric Power Company and Kansai Electric Power Company. ... *Some of the terminology explanations that mention "Arabia Taro" are listed below.
